This is useful to check for any improvements or degradation related to
number of GP kthread wakeups during testing.
Signed-off-by: Joel Fernandes (Google) <[email protected]>
---
kernel/rcu/Kconfig.debug | 1 +
kernel/rcu/rcu.h | 2 ++
kernel/rcu/rcutorture.c | 23 ++++++++++++++++++++++-
kernel/rcu/tree.c | 7 +++++++
4 files changed, 32 insertions(+), 1 deletion(-)
diff --git a/kernel/rcu/Kconfig.debug b/kernel/rcu/Kconfig.debug
index 3cf6132a4bb9f..3323e3378af5a 100644
--- a/kernel/rcu/Kconfig.debug
+++ b/kernel/rcu/Kconfig.debug
@@ -50,6 +50,7 @@ config RCU_TORTURE_TEST
select TASKS_RCU
select TASKS_RUDE_RCU
select TASKS_TRACE_RCU
+ select SCHEDSTATS
default n
help
This option provides a kernel module that runs torture tests
diff --git a/kernel/rcu/rcu.h b/kernel/rcu/rcu.h
index cf66a3ccd7573..7e867e81d9738 100644
--- a/kernel/rcu/rcu.h
+++ b/kernel/rcu/rcu.h
@@ -511,6 +511,7 @@ srcu_batches_completed(struct srcu_struct *sp) { return 0; }
static inline void rcu_force_quiescent_state(void) { }
static inline void show_rcu_gp_kthreads(void) { }
static inline int rcu_get_gp_kthreads_prio(void) { return 0; }
+static inline struct task_struct *rcu_get_main_gp_kthread(void) { return 0; }
static inline void rcu_fwd_progress_check(unsigned long j) { }
#else /* #ifdef CONFIG_TINY_RCU */
bool rcu_dynticks_zero_in_eqs(int cpu, int *vp);
@@ -519,6 +520,7 @@ unsigned long rcu_exp_batches_completed(void);
unsigned long srcu_batches_completed(struct srcu_struct *sp);
void show_rcu_gp_kthreads(void);
int rcu_get_gp_kthreads_prio(void);
+struct task_struct *rcu_get_main_gp_kthread(void);
void rcu_fwd_progress_check(unsigned long j);
void rcu_force_quiescent_state(void);
extern struct workqueue_struct *rcu_gp_wq;
diff --git a/kernel/rcu/rcutorture.c b/kernel/rcu/rcutorture.c
index d0d265304d147..959a1f84d6904 100644
--- a/kernel/rcu/rcutorture.c
+++ b/kernel/rcu/rcutorture.c
@@ -23,6 +23,7 @@
#include <linux/rcupdate_wait.h>
#include <linux/interrupt.h>
#include <linux/sched/signal.h>
+#include <linux/sched/stat.h>
#include <uapi/linux/sched/types.h>
#include <linux/atomic.h>
#include <linux/bitops.h>
@@ -460,9 +461,29 @@ static void rcu_sync_torture_init(void)
INIT_LIST_HEAD(&rcu_torture_removed);
}
+unsigned long rcu_gp_nr_wakeups;
+
+static void rcu_flavor_init(void)
+{
+ rcu_sync_torture_init();
+
+ /* Make sure schedstat is enabled for GP thread wakeup count. */
+ force_schedstat_enabled();
+ rcu_gp_nr_wakeups = rcu_get_main_gp_kthread()->se.statistics.nr_wakeups;
+}
+
+static void rcu_flavor_cleanup(void)
+{
+ unsigned long now_nr = rcu_get_main_gp_kthread()->se.statistics.nr_wakeups;
+
+ pr_alert("End-test: Cleanup: Total GP-kthread wakeups: %lu\n",
+ now_nr - rcu_gp_nr_wakeups);
+}
+
static struct rcu_torture_ops rcu_ops = {
.ttype = RCU_FLAVOR,
- .init = rcu_sync_torture_init,
+ .init = rcu_flavor_init,
+ .cleanup = rcu_flavor_cleanup,
.readlock = rcu_torture_read_lock,
.read_delay = rcu_read_delay,
.readunlock = rcu_torture_read_unlock,
diff --git a/kernel/rcu/tree.c b/kernel/rcu/tree.c
index c3bae7a83d792..a3a175feb310a 100644
--- a/kernel/rcu/tree.c
+++ b/kernel/rcu/tree.c
@@ -175,6 +175,13 @@ int rcu_get_gp_kthreads_prio(void)
}
EXPORT_SYMBOL_GPL(rcu_get_gp_kthreads_prio);
+/* Retrieve RCU's main GP kthread task_struct */
+struct task_struct *rcu_get_main_gp_kthread(void)
+{
+ return rcu_state.gp_kthread;
+}
+EXPORT_SYMBOL_GPL(rcu_get_main_gp_kthread);
+
/*
* Number of grace periods between delays, normalized by the duration of
* the delay. The longer the delay, the more the grace periods between

The thing is that rcutorture is a stress test, not a performance or
energy-efficiency test. So rcutorture will continue to wake things
up just to brutalize RCU, which makes such a statistic less helpful.
It might be something for rcuperf/rcuscale, although it is not clear that
a pure performance/scalability test would give a useful read on wakeups.
I would expect better results from a more random real-world workload.
But I bet that people already have this sort of thing set up. For
example, doesn't kbuild test robot track this sort of thing?
